joshIdea for a potentially cool application of MDS to music marketing:
There are many potential dimensions of music choice that can be recognized as significant:
Old vs. New
Punchy Rhythm vs. languid (and or danceable vs. not)
Fast vs. Slow Tempo
Electronic vs. Acoustic
Popular vs. Esoteric
Familiar to me vs. Unfamiliar to me
Large Volume Dynamic range vs. not
Well-tempered vs. Microtonal
Very Harmonious vs. Dissonant
Lots of Words vs Instrumental
Light vs. Dark tonalities
etc.An application could help users to create their own MDS for music they liked with various examples, while also referencing the dimensions that others notice & care about. The task of building it could be visually interesting & engaging for a music fan, while the end goal is to help them find new music that fits the context of their search for a given listening application.
Their are many ways to view more than 2/3 dimensions at a time, including Trellis panels. It could become something that users share with others. In my experience, the ability to share music interests is a key driver of commerce.

joshStatistical models can be used to evaluate the similarity of a user’s likes & chance of familiarity other users, conditional on which part of the music space is in focus (multivariate non-linear modeling with sparse data).
What are constructive roles of the expert or critic?
Spaces of individuals, the user group, & the broader market will change over time. New materials coming into focus is just one part of that. There’s a chance for dynamics of influence & focus which are a lot different than Billboard charts for airplay charts of yesteryear. Modeling how vertbal descriptions/participation influences the dynamics in the user community & satisfaction with the commercial experience can help find a good synergy for custom framing of light recs/reviews. The tastemakers who agree to give something new a spin & then rate it can be part of a kind of social critic army. The data will be better & more predictive if reviews secretly include honest info about how many times something was listened to & over what stretch of time. That should be part of the modeling.
